Newspapers Published In Dixon ...

We know of 4 newspapers that have been published in the immediate area of Dixon:

  • The Dixon Echo (from 1891)
  • The Dixon Pilot (from 1969)
  • The Dixon Pilot (from 1911)
  • The Dixon Progress (from 1903)
